Searching for therapists in Ohio starts with finding someone whose experience matches what you want support with. Across a state with large metro areas, smaller cities, and rural communities, available therapists and care options can vary by location. You may be looking for support with anxiety, depression, ADHD, grief, relationship concerns, or life transitions. As you compare Ohio therapists, look for specialties, therapy styles, and experience listed in each bio, such as cognitive behavioral therapy, dialectical behavior therapy, trauma-informed care, or support for specific life stages.
Location and format also matter when choosing therapy in Ohio. If you live near Columbus, Cleveland, or Cincinnati, you may have a wider range of in-person options, while virtual appointments can expand your search across more licensed Ohio therapists. Consider appointment availability, whether the therapist is accepting new patients, and whether their schedule works with yours. Reading a therapist’s profile can also help you understand how they structure sessions, communicate, and approach care before you book.
